Crigglestone has less crime — 79 vs 116 incidents in February 2026.
Mirfield saw somewhat more crime than Crigglestone in February 2026 (116 vs 79 incidents). The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Crigglestone sees higher rates of Anti-social behaviour (7) and Criminal damage & arson (7), while Mirfield has more Shoplifting (14) and Burglary (10). Both areas sit near the national average, with modest differences in their overall safety profile.

Based on February 2026 Police data, Crigglestone recorded fewer crimes than Mirfield — 79 vs 116 incidents. That is 32% fewer crimes. Crigglestone is also below the national average for crime.
The main difference lies in crime type. In February 2026, Crigglestone saw higher rates of Anti-social behaviour and Criminal damage & arson while Mirfield had more Shoplifting and Burglary. Overall, Crigglestone recorded fewer total crimes (79 vs 116).
